Although many people think that other drivers are one of the major hazards that we have to deal with on the roads, there are many other obstacles that can make our driving experience a challenge. Dangerous materials can be left, dropped or spilt on the road and in turn these can pose potential hazards to any driver who may come into contact with them. Although many of these problems can be caused simply by nature, there are other situations where a negligent driver can leave potentially hazardous materials on the road and other drivers could be injured as a consequence.

Are you familiar with “no win no fee” claims? These agreements are between a law firm and client and indicate that the client does not have to pay legal fees if the case is lost. On the other hand, be aware that the lawyer will be entitled to compensation if he or she wins. A law firm will receive what is called a “success fee.” Typically, these no win no fee claims involve cases that deal with personal injury. If you are considering pursuing a no win no fee claim, there are some important criteria to consider.
